
NIIME I Mikron OJSC represented Russian microelectronics at GSA EMEA Leadership Council meeting in Munich.
This year EMEA Leadership Council is devoted to ‘Prosperity through innovation: capitalizing on emerging markets, applications & growth opportunities’ topic. Mikron deputy general director in charge of marketing Andrey Golushko presented at the meeting his report ‘Russian semiconductor industry: Current situation and development outlook’.
‘The interest to our country is growing. Foreign companies consider the possibility of placing facilities and R&D departments in Russia. It is due to low, comparing to other BRICS countries, geopolitical risks and cultural proximity of Russia and Europe. Besides, during half a century of microelectronics development in our country the necessary infrastructure has formed, with lost industrial connections restoring nowadays», A. Golushko noticed following he results of the Council.
